German car sales fall 8.0% in April

On May 3, the Germany Federal Motor Vehicle Office (KBA) announced that there were 290,697 new passenger car registrations in April, an 8.0% decrease from the same month last year.
Volkswagen brand sales of 56,506 units (19.4% market share) decreased 12.5% in April compared to the same month in 2016.
Audi sales of 26,781 units (9.2% share) decreased 10.0% from last year.
Mercedes sales of 27,029 units (9.3% share) decreased 10.1% in April.
Opel sales of 19,350 units (6.7% share) decreased 14.2% from last year.
BMW brand sales of 20,114 units (6.9% share) decreased 14.0% from the same month last year.
Ford sales of 21,410 units (7.4% share) decreased 6.8% in April.
Sales of 23,047 trucks in April represented a decrease of 10.1% from the previous year’s results, while sales of 641 buses represented an increase of 3.2%.
In April, gasoline-powered vehicles accounted for a 55.9% market share, diesel vehicles had a 41.3% market share, and alternative fuel vehicles had a combined 2.8% market share.

(KBA press release from May 3, 2017)
